Cleveland has a champion, and his name is Stipe Miocic.

Miocic entered hostile territory Saturday at UFC 198 to fight heavyweight champion Fabricio Werdum in the main event at Arena da Baixada in Curitiba, Brazil, and he exited with the title around his waist.

Miocic improved his record to 15-2 thanks to his knock out of Werdum at the 2:47 mark in Round 1.

It was a relatively even fight until the KO, with Miocic holding a slight edge in significant strikes at 20-15. But all he needed was that one moment, and he made the most of it.

As a result, there will be plenty of celebrating in his hometown of Cleveland.
